So I had originally bought a 2011 Mustang GT Premium this year. The car ended up doing a best of 11.1 @ 121 with a 1.45 60' on a 125 shot.

I decided, I wanted more and ended up trading it in on this Black with Red Stripe 2012 GT500.

It has already been fully buffed with three passes of Menzerna compounds and finishing polishes. Opti-guard has been applied to all panels and parts and it also has two coats of Zymol Vintage on it.

Future Winter mods to look out on updates are:

Lower Control Arms (Undecided, between BMR and Metco)
Panhard Bar
Lowering Springs (Either FRPP L or Steeda Sports)
Custom Offroad H pipe

and... VMP TVS 2300 with Cobra Jet Dual 65mm Throttle Body
